You'll be a lot happier getting a custom box, but it will cost more. This setup required a bit of modification and some serious thought was put into how it should be done. I wanted trunk space so we built the box in the center and took out the back section of the fold down storage area. Then we set the box on top of the bottom piece of the storage area. We did have to cut up the floorboard of the trunk a little but that's the only part of the car we destroyed
